Transaction 1efb5daf16d8ca3331d64085e269f209a165fdd04812f842e223299551f0ccae
1 Input
1 Output
-
1efb5daf16d8ca3331d64085e269f209a165fdd04812f842e223299551f0ccae:0
- value
- 7341539
- script pubkey
- OP_0 OP_PUSHBYTES_20 01000d0e1a8c86d02f2252513cbfa7e5891321c4
- address
- bc1qqyqq6rs63jrdqtez2fgne0a8uky3xgwytvu24t